The American Red Cross teaches water safety and provides certifications for lifeguards.

ARC will provide relief to victims of disaster and help people prevent, prepare for, and respond to emergencies. Emergency, health, and safety education and blood services are provided for all ages. Disaster services provides 24/7 response to disaster victims as well as disaster preparedness information. Emergency communications are provided for military families. International tracing and family reunification due to separation caused by war is provided. Health and safety education provides First Aid, CPR and water safety training. Blood services collects and distributes blood products.
